Arizona's Unique Stance on Daylight Saving Time

Here’s where it gets interesting, guys! Arizona, for the most part, doesn't observe Daylight Saving Time. That's right. While most of the United States "springs forward" in the spring and "falls back" in the fall, Arizona sticks to Mountain Standard Time (MST) year-round. However, there's an exception, and you guessed it - it is in the Navajo Nation!

The Navajo Nation, a sovereign territory located within Arizona, does observe DST. This means that if you're in the Navajo Nation, you'll be one hour ahead during the DST period. This can be super confusing, especially if you're traveling within Arizona. One moment you're in a place that doesn't change time, and then you're suddenly in a place that does! So, when you're making plans, always double-check where you are in Arizona. Keep in mind that businesses and events might run on different time zones depending on where they're located. How Arizona's Time Zone Affects You

Okay, so how does Arizona's time zone affect you? Well, first off, it simplifies things. You don't have to worry about changing your clocks twice a year unless you're in the Navajo Nation. If you're coordinating with people in Arizona, just remember that the state is on Mountain Standard Time (MST) for most of the year.

When DST is in effect elsewhere, Arizona will be on the same time as the Pacific Time Zone (like California) during the summer months. During the winter, it will be the same as Mountain Time.
